Unveiling the Hidden Oceans and Mysteries of Uranus and Neptune

1 min read
Source: The Daily Galaxy --Great Discoveries Channel
TL;DR Summary

Researchers at UC Berkeley have developed a new model explaining the unusual magnetic fields of Uranus and Neptune. The study suggests these planets have distinct internal layers, one rich in water and the other in carbon and nitrogen, preventing convection and the typical dynamo mechanism that generates magnetic fields. This breakthrough, achieved through advanced simulations, offers a simpler explanation than previous theories like diamond rain, and could also aid in understanding exoplanets with similar characteristics.
